site stats

Improved kmp algorithm

Witryna24 lut 2024 · In this paper, a two-input, single-output (TISO) DC-DC converter for electric vehicle charging applications with solar photovoltaic (PV) as one of the sources is discussed. A novel, simple, and effective control strategy with maximum power point tracking (MPPT) to maximize power from PV while maintaining a constant bus voltage … WitrynaThe improved KMP algorithm function is shown in Figure 2. 2.2.3. ... View in full-text. Similar publications +6. Lógica Fuzzy Tipo-2. Preprint. Full-text available. Jan 2011; …

Improved KMP algorithm function. Download Scientific Diagram

Witryna1 lis 2024 · This paper presents and discusses the KMP algorithm and some of its optimization. Calculating and searching in a letter numbered table and a new … Witryna19 paź 2024 · KMP Algorithm The problem with the naive approach is that when it discovers a mismatch, it moves to the next position in the text , and starts comparing … cannot install dlib in pycharm https://ridgewoodinv.com

Research on a Novel Improved KMP Fuzzy Query Algorithm

Witryna1 sty 2024 · For electrical automation control systems, the kmp mode distribution algorithm is used on the basis of the bf mode distribution algorithm, and the kmp … Witryna10 lut 2024 · The Naive String Matching algorithm slides the pattern one by one. After each slide, one by one checks characters at the current shift, and if all characters match then print the match. Like the Naive Algorithm, the Rabin-Karp algorithm also slides the pattern one by one. WitrynaPlease refer to the following link for a detailed explanation of the KMP algorithm, one of the best explanations available on the web: The Knuth–Morris–Pratt Algorithm in my own words Practice this algorithm The algorithm can be implemented as follows in C, C++, Java, and Python: C C++ Java Python Download Run Code Output: cannot install cv2 pycharm

Hybrid pattern-matching algorithm based on BM-KMP algorithm

Category:Rabin-Karp Algorithm for Pattern Searching - GeeksforGeeks

Tags:Improved kmp algorithm

Improved kmp algorithm

algorithm - What is the fastest way to find all occurrences of a ...

Witryna1 lis 2024 · Then the KMP algorithm, an improved st ring matching algorithm was discovered by Knuth, Morris, and Pratt at the same time, and by avoiding superfluous comparisons of letters, it becomes rela ... Witryna24 lut 2024 · Naive Algorithm: i) It is the simplest method which uses brute force approach. ii) It is a straight forward approach of solving the problem. iii) It compares first character of pattern with searchable text. If match is found, pointers in both strings are advanced. If match not found, pointer of text is incremented and pointer ofpattern is …

Improved kmp algorithm

Did you know?

Witryna11 kwi 2024 · This tutorial explains how the Knuth-Morris-Pratt (KMP) pattern matching algorithm works. Animated examples are used to quickly visualize the basic concept. ... Witryna31 maj 2012 · KMP algorithm is a common method of string matching. In view of the characteristics of the string matching and cluster, this article uses MPI + OpenMP …

WitrynaAs a string matching algorithm, KMP has been widely used in various fields, but the KMP algorithm is aimed at string exact matching, which cannot meet the actual … Witryna📚数据结构与算法系列笔记. Contribute to wx-chevalier/Algorithm-Notes development by creating an account on GitHub.

Witryna14 gru 2024 · An algorithm with improved delay for enumerating connected induced subgraphs of a large cardinality @article{Wang2024AnAW, title={An algorithm with improved delay for enumerating connected induced subgraphs of a large cardinality}, author={Shanshan Wang and Chenglong Xiao and Emmanuel Casseau}, … Witryna22 sie 2010 · The algorithm refers to BM algorithm, KMP algorithm and the thinking of improved algorithms. Utilize the last character of the string, the next character and …

Witryna1 sie 2024 · Research on a Novel Improved KMP Fuzzy Query Algorithm - IOPscience This site uses cookies. By continuing to use this site you agree to our use of cookies. … cannot install file writer filterWitryna1 gru 2015 · The eKMP algorithm is proposed to enhance the efficiency of the KMP algorithm and its sophistication in detecting the disease DNA sequence, and this is … cannot install exe files windows 10Witryna3 kwi 2011 · The basic idea behind KMP’s algorithm is: whenever we detect a mismatch (after some matches), we already know some of the characters in the text of the next … fks buildbaseWitryna17 lip 2024 · 1 Answer. To understand when KMP is a good algorithm to use, it's often helpful to ask the question "what's the alternative?" KMP has the nice advantage that it is guaranteed worst-case efficient. The preprocessing time is always O (n), and the searching time is always O (m). There are no worst-case inputs, no probability of … fk scoundrel\u0027sWitrynaThe most obvious advantage of KMP Algorithm – data is that it’s guaranteed worst-case efficiency as discussed. The pre-processing and the always-on time is pre-defined. There are no worst-case or accidental inputs. Preferable where the search string in a larger space is easier and more efficiently searched due to it being a time linear algorithm. fks bostWitryna15 gru 2024 · This paper provides a modified version of KMP algorithm for text matching. This algorithm is implemented in C language and has been checked with arbitrary input arrangement of length... cannot install flight simulatorWitryna6 kwi 2024 · We give improved lower and upper bounds on the approximation ratio of two simple algorithms for this problem. In particular, we show that the knapsack-batching algorithm, which iteratively solves knapsack problems over the set of remaining items to pack the maximal weight in the current bin, has an approximation ratio of at … cannot install gobin must be an absolute path